Village Overview

Bankati is a village in Garbeta - I Block, also recorded as a Census sub-district, Paschim Medinipur district, West Bengal. For Bankati, the population is 591 and Census village code is 337063. Location and Administration

Bankati comes under Bankati gram panchayat and Garbeta - I C.D. Block. Its local administrative unit is Garbeta - I Block, also recorded as a Census sub-district. The block headquarters is Garbeta at 20.80 km. The Census district headquarters, Midnapur, is Not reported away.

Agriculture and Land Use

Land-use area is reported in hectares using Census village directory land-use categories such as net area sown, irrigated area, forest, fallow land and non-agricultural use. This is useful for general village research, farming context and local area study.

Agriculture and land-use records for Bankati
Net area sown76.06 hectares
Irrigated area76.06 hectares
Wells / tube wells irrigated area76.06 hectares
Non-agricultural area17.33 hectares
Main cropPaddy
Second cropPotato
Third cropVegetable
